Watch Amy Schumer & Kim Kardashian Recreate Awkward Red Carpet Moment

Amy Schumer and Kim Kardashian jokingly clashed on the red carpet yet again as they recreated their viral moment from a decade ago.

The stand-up comedian, 44, threw herself on the floor in front of the star as seen in an Instagram photo she posted from the premiere of Kardashian’s new Hulu legal drama, All’s Fair.

The reality TV star, 45, could be seen standing alongside the wall in the background with a bright smile on her face.

Back in 2015, Schumer enacted the moment, which ended up being a failed attempt at making Kardashian and her then-husband Kanye West, 48, crack a smile.

She tried to ‘prank’ the then-couple at the Time 100 gala by falling down but rather than helping her up they awkwardly stepped over her during the cringeworthy moment. 

The pair were seen walking away hand-in-hand with unamused and seemingly unfazed expressions on their faces as Schumer picked herself off the ground.

The reenactment of their past, viral moment comes shortly after Kardashian revealed her harrowing brain aneurysm diagnosis caused by ‘stress’ following her divorce from the controversial rapper. 

At the premiere, Kardashian also inspired another viral moment as her All’s Fair co-star Sarah Paulson groped her backside for their fans and castmates to see.

The premiere was held at The Whitby Hotel in New York City and the A-listers joined their famous co-stars Naomi Watts, Niecy Nash-Betts, and series creator Ryan Murphy. 

They has been gearing up for the premiere of their new show, which is set to debut on Tuesday, November 4 on Hulu.

In the legal drama, the reality TV star-turned-actress takes on the role of fierce divorce attorney Allura Grant in the Ryan Murphy–created legal drama. 

The series follows a team of powerhouse female lawyers who break away from their male-dominated firm to launch their own practice — as Allura vows revenge on the younger husband who married her for money. 

The show boasts an all-star roster of guest appearances from Brooke Shields, Elizabeth Berkley, Jennifer Jason Leigh, and Judith Light, who all play the firm’s high-profile clients. 

Last week, Kardashian was in London to promote the show alongside Paulson. During an appearance on The Graham Norton Show, she admitted she was determined to hold her own among the A-list cast.

‘Working with a cast like this I wanted to make sure I was completely prepared. What I could control was absolutely knowing my lines, being on time and being super professional,’ she said. 

‘These women are the greatest at what they do, and I just watched and learned every day.’

She added, ‘It was an honor, and I have just had the best time. Working with these women was like summer camp.’ 

Elsewhere during the interview, the SKIMS founder revealed she’ll soon find out if she passed the bar exam.

‘I took the bar exam in July. I get the results a few days after our [All’s Fair] premiere. So in two weeks. So everyone please pray for me. I worked really hard,’ she said. 

As she awaits her results, Kardashian could be just days away from realizing her longtime dream of becoming a licensed attorney. 

The media mogul estimated: ‘Maybe in 10 years, I think I’ll give up being Kim K and be a trial lawyer. That’s what I really want.’ 

She has spent six years completing a law apprenticeship — an unconventional route that allowed her to bypass law school — officially wrapping the program on May 21, 2025. 

She passed the notoriously difficult ‘baby bar’ on her fourth attempt in December 2021, clearing her first major hurdle before facing the full California bar, widely regarded as the toughest in the nation.
